Binterall is a barren planet situated in the Outer Colonies and located within proximity to the human colony of Conrad's Point.

History

The planet Binterall is a sparsely populated dusty wasteland, occasionally visited by alien traders. ONI operative Maya Sankar had an old farmhouse in the outskirts on the planet, which served as a personal safe house she would retreat to whenever her cover got too deep. In mid-2558, Maya had confined Mshak Moradi inside her safe house, depriving him of outside communication with a blackout array. After the Covenant War came to an end, Chur'R-Zhal took to piracy around the planet and became stranded in the system after her ship's slipspace drive failed.[2]
